What does this have to do with Medicare? The Republican Ryan budget will not only keep doling out these tax cuts, it will also lower the highest rates. How can the American people afford this generosity? Simple. The plan proposes to balance the budget and pay for these tax cuts on the backs of the middle class and the poor.
It will kill Medicare and Medicaid as we know it. The Republican Ryan budgets cuts $700 billion to medicare. Anyone currently under 55 will be forced to purchase health insurance with a partial-payment voucher (think coupon) through insurance companies in their old age. Because it would also eliminate the protections provided by health care reform, future seniors would have no help when they’re turned down or charged exorbitant fees.
The Congressional Budget Office said that seniors would pay more than twice as much of their medical costs as they do now. That’s if they can even get it. This is why Medicare was started in the first place - insurance agencies don’t want to insure old people!
And to top it off, Republicans are lying about President Obama robbing medicare of $716 billion to pay for Obamacare. President Obama did not cut any benefits from Medicare, but he did institute reducing spending for over-priced, private insurance companies (Medicare Advantage) and hospitals that have too many re-admissions.
